Ignoring Surface Preparation



When it comes to business paint projects, stinting surface area preparation can actually establish you back. You might assume it's just a fast action, yet disregarding it can cause peeling off paint, uneven surfaces, and inevitably, costly fixings.



Begin by extensively cleansing the surface areas. Dust, oil, and grime can all hinder bond, so get your stress washer or scrub brush and reach work.

Next, inspect for any type of damage. Fractures, openings, or flaking paint require your focus prior to you also think of applying a fresh coat. Spot these problems with the appropriate products to make sure a smooth, even surface.

Do not neglect to sand down rough locations; a little effort right here can make a large difference in the final appearance.

Ultimately, think about keying your surfaces. A great primer serves as a barrier, improving attachment and assisting your topcoat look its best. It may look like an additional action, but it's critical for toughness.

Finding Inappropriate Materials



Choosing the ideal products for your business paint job can make all the distinction in accomplishing a resilient and aesthetically pleasing outcome. When you choose improper products, you risk not only the quality of the finish yet likewise the long life of the job.

For instance, making use of indoor paint for an exterior task can lead to peeling off and fading due to weather direct exposure. It's essential to match the details paint type to the setting where it will certainly be applied. If you're painting high-traffic locations, opt for long lasting, cleanable coatings that can withstand wear and tear.

Furthermore, think about the substrate; different products like drywall, steel, or concrete need specially developed paints for ideal adhesion and performance.

Do not neglect the importance of primer either. Skipping this step or utilizing the incorrect type can threaten the entire task. Always speak with your paint vendor or a specialist to ensure you're choosing the best materials for your certain needs.

Neglecting Safety Protocols



Ignoring security methods can cause major accidents and pricey hold-ups in your commercial painting job. You need to prioritize the wellness of your team and on your own.

Make certain everybody uses suitable individual safety devices (PPE), like masks, handwear covers, and goggles, to reduce exposure to harmful chemicals and paints.

You need to also develop clear security standards for your team. This consists of appropriate ladder usage, preventing electric risks, and preserving a tidy work space to prevent slips and falls.

Performing normal security conferences can aid reinforce these methods and attend to any worries your team may have.

Do not underestimate the relevance of ventilation, especially when using solvent-based paints. Guarantee your workspace is well-ventilated to stop the build-up of toxic fumes.

Additionally, it's vital to have first-aid sets readily available and guarantee that all employees understand their locations. In case of an accident, fast accessibility can make all the distinction.
